Job Description

The Dental Front Office Receptionist (DFOR) is responsible for providing excellent customer service while performing front office duties for the NATIVE HEALTH clinics. This includes greeting patients in a positive and friendly manner, answering all incoming phone calls, appointment setting, updating patient information, verifying eligibility for the Arizona Health Care Cost Containment System (AHCCCS) or other patient payment sources, payment collection, payment processing, and other clerical duties. The DFOR works collaboratively as a team and are primarily responsible for being the first point of contact with patients, ensuring smooth and efficient patient flow.

KEY ACCOUNTABILITIES:

  1. Provide excellent customer service to visitors, patients, and staff in person and on the phone.
  2. Manages patient registration and eligibility for insurance.
  3. Connecting the uninsured and underinsured with enrollment services.
  4. Manages dental appointments and provider's schedules.
  5. Collect and process accurate payments from individual patients.
  6. Supports the organization as needed.

Standard Employment Requirements

  1. Must possess a valid and unrestricted Arizona driver’s license (within 30 days of hire if applicant is from out-of-state) with no DUI/DWI or reckless driving convictions in the last five years. No more than two at-fault accidents in the last three years. Must maintain a valid Arizona driver’s license during employment. Must be insurable under NATIVE HEALTH’s liability auto policy.
  2. Must pass a criminal background check and obtain a Class I Fingerprint Clearance Card within the initial ninety (90) calendar days of employment and retain a valid card while employed with NATIVE HEALTH.
  3. Must pass substance abuse testing upon employment and submit to random testing during employment.
  4. Must provide an updated immunization (IZ) record at the time of employment.
  5. Must have a current (within 12 months) Tuberculosis (TB) skin report upon employment and provide an annual update.
  6. Must obtain Basic Life Support (BLS) certification within (90) calendar days of employment and maintain certification during employment.
